Default RX8 immobiliser

I just bought a 2004 rx8 and a guy that towed the vehicle for me tried to jump start it and confused negative and positive cables. The main 120A fuse blew up, but after replacing it I still cannot crank the car. It makes me think that security does not recognize the keys anymore. Here is the questoin. Where is the LUCAS immobiliser located? I need to get a 10 digits serial number.

No the system is different to the old stuff, you may find more than one fuse has blow, check all the fuses in the Engine fuse box and all the fuses inside the vehicle . Let me know how you get on . I have had this fault before and it took me a while to find about 7 different faults on the vehicle including a repeated fuse blow that one was very fun to find NOT. Il give you more help later but first inspect all the fuses and replace any blown ones with new exact rated fuses.
